Cost of Living: Middletown, OH vs High point, NC

Housing

The housing market plays a significant role in determining the cost of living.

Metric Middletown High point
Housing Index 92.0 85.0
Median Home Price $186,500 $267,000
Average Rent (2 BR Apartment) $1200 $1100
Average Rent (2 BR House) $1240 $1200

Housing Comparison: Middletown vs High point

  • The median home price in High point is higher at $267,000, compared to $186,500 in Middletown.
  • Renting a two-bedroom apartment costs more in Middletown at $1,200 than in High point at $1,100.
